Chinese Feature Film Salvaged from Corrupt Hard Drive, to Screen at Kazan IFF

'Never Old' previously withdrawn from Zabaikalsky IFF after being feared lost
BEIJING, China - Aug. 28, 2018 - PRLog -- A new feature film by Beijing-based director Hua Yuan will make its international premiere at the 2018 Kazan International Film Festival in Tatarstan after previously being withdrawn from competing at the 7th Zabaikalsky International Film Festival (May - June, 2018) when the hard drive containing the only master copy was found to be corrupt.

Never Old, a bittersweet tale of filiality, would have made its world premiere at Zabaikalsky in June, but a hapless employee at the production company tampered with the drive, rendering it inaccessible.

Events took a happier turn when experts were eventually able to recover the files. The film is now due to compete at the 2018 Kazan International Film Festival next month (September) in the Russian Republic of Tatarstan.

The film traces a son's relationship with his elderly parents.

Shortly after completing the film, Hua Yuan's father passed away and his mother sank rapidly into senile dementia, almost exactly mirroring the events portrayed at the end of the movie. Writing and shooting the film turned out to be a cathartic experience for Hua. "I wrote and shot the entire film in a state of anxiety and depression but, as a result of making it, I somehow extricated myself from this awful mental and emotional predicament. I often wonder whether I could live as peacefully as I do now if I had not made the film."

Liang Luyuan, a winner of several acting awards from a career which began in the 1950's, gives an exquisitely authentic performance as a mother (Mrs Jiang) sinking into senile dementia. Aged 78 at the time of shooting, Luyuan says she jumped at the chance to play the role after being inspired by the example of another Chinese veteran actress, Qin Yi, who directed and starred in a movie at the age of 93!

The film also stars Cao Peichang, Zhao Gang and Kong Wei.

Never Old will compete in the main section of the 2018 Kazan International Muslim Film Festival (4th - 10th September, 2018).

Now in its thirteenth year, KIMFF is an annual festival of films "reflecting human, spiritual and moral values as well as cultural traditions, supporting the ideas of peacemaking, tolerance and humanity regardless of the nationality and religious affiliation of the filmmakers".
